About this business

Come here to unwind! Father's Office is known around the world for its expertly assembled gourmet cheeseburgers and its impressive drought beer selection. The beers are cold and the award-winning burgers are hefty. Those craving something less substantial can opt for delicious tapas, skewers or the popular sweet potato fries. The interior is unpretentious, with hardwood floors and petite tables that are conducive to conversation. So order an award wining local craft beer and relax!

Can't think of a burger I would not prefer – I love burgers, but not from Father's Office. $11? I'd rather have one from McDonald's. I ordered it medium, and it was burned. The gunk they put on top is slimy. Condiments--non-existent. It was so dry, I had to drink my beer to moisten my mouth. They have a pretty good selection of beer, and good sweet potato fries, but you get only an average size portion for $6.50. I definitely recommend The Counter over this place.
